HEALTH DANGERS FROM ASBESTOS

Asbestos isn't hazardous if left undisturbed. It's only when you damage or cut it in some way that it can discharge its hazardous particles into the surrounding atmosphere. When these fibres find their way into lungs through breathing, they are known to cause a disease called, asbestosis. Lung cancer experts have also found asbestos particles to be a contributary cause in the disease.

The lungs' scarring, caused by asbestos fibres, is irreversible, and no cure is known for asbestosis.

Symptoms for asbestosis can include:

  • Acute Shortness of Breath
  • Pain in Your Shoulders or Chest
  • Extreme Fatigue
  • Chronic Cough
  • Wheezing

You should seek medical advice if you believe you've been exposed to asbestos over a period of time and you have developed symptoms from those mentioned.

THINGS TO CONSIDER WHEN YOU'RE DEALING WITH ASBESTOS

Structures and properties that were built from 1945 to 1985 are more inclined to contain asbestos than those built after this; asbestos was banned for construction purposes in the UK after 1999. If your property or home was constructed in this period of time you should be aware of the possibilities of finding asbestos when carrying out remodelling works. It may be found in any part of an older building since it was utilized as a fireproofing and insulating material in a wide variety of areas.

Discovering asbestos in your Harlow home does not constitute an immediate threat. It is only when asbestos materials are damaged or interfered with that they can become a danger to health. If you are able to employ effective management precautions to make sure the asbestos isn't damaged or interfered with in any way, it may be better to leave it in place. You need to ask for assistance from a certified asbestos removal company if you're uncertain about the risks of any asbestos materials in your home in Harlow.

Not all asbestos products are a high health risk and require accredited removal technicians to tackle them. For example, loose fill insulation, asbestos insulation boards and pipe lagging are perceived as a higher risk than asbestos cement sheets and roofing panels. An authorized asbestos removal contractor in Harlow will be able to provide you with a risk-free method of removal of all kinds of asbestos that might be discovered in your property.

If the elimination of asbestos has a requirement for a HSE license holder to carry out the task, then the Health & Safety Executive or the local authority has to be notified. The Control of Asbestos Regulations 2012 are the procedures that your asbestos removal firm must follow so as to protect work areas and people from asbestos fibres and dust.

You may be prosecuted if you perform any asbestos removal work that needs a license from the Health & Safety Executive if you don't hold that license.

THE DISPOSAL OF ASBESTOS

It is labelled as hazardous waste, as soon as any asbestos product has been stripped away from your home in Harlow. Any hazardous waste, especially waste which contains asbestos, has strict guidelines for the manner in which it can be safely disposed of. A professional asbestos removal firm in Harlow will follow all regulations and guidelines issued by the local authority and the HSE.

If the asbestos is loose fibre asbestos or if it has been damaged and broken, it must be transferred as outlined by the Carriage of Dangerous Goods Act 2009. For safe and secure transport of these dangerous materials, a waste carrier's license is required and the waste can only be disposed of in a government approved hazardous waste centre. To put your mind at rest the employment of a certified Harlow asbestos removal service will give them the obligation to follow all rules and regulations, including the keeping of all disposal documentation for three years, at the least in case it's needed later on.

PHASES OF WORK

Before any items that could contain asbestos are removed from your Harlow property or home, it's wise to confirm the materials that are involved. Only a certified asbestos surveyor or contractor can lawfully affirm asbestos and the techniques required for its removal and disposal. You may possibly decide not to conduct an asbestos survey on your structure, but if it was built between the years 1945 and 1999, you must expect that there is asbestos present and abide by all safety precautions.

An asbestos removal company can endorse a surveyor to check your home, but this individual must be impartial and not an employee or partner in that enterprise.

Asbestos Disposal Harlow Essex

If it's confirmed that you need to employ a HSE certified asbestos contractor for the materials and scope of work required, it's a legal requirement to notify the HSE of any work to be undertaken at least 14 days in advance. A reliable contractor will supply all of the necessary documentation that should include: 1. All medical certificates, risk assessments, work licenses and hazardous waste disposal training & testing for the work in question. 2. A strategy for the asbestos testing, and the techniques for cleaning up the site after work completion using the 4 stages of clearances. 3. A work declaration explaining the legal regulations that must be observed. 4. If needed, because of the nature of asbestos removal work, there'll be a thorough check of the 4 stage clearance procedure and a Certificate of Reoccupation will then be provided.

The asbestos company will also supply all personal protective equipment (PPE) for their workforce and make sure all waste materials are correctly secured and carried to the waste disposal facility.

PROFESSIONAL BODIES, QUALIFICATIONS and AFFILIATIONS

Before you choose an asbestos removal firm in the Harlow area, check their membership of and affiliation with professional bodies within the asbestos field.

ATaC - The Asbestos Testing and Consultancy Association provides qualifications, advice and guidance for asbestos surveyors and analysts. ATaC is an approved UKAS partner and offers recognition to its members in this specialist industry.

ARCA - The Asbestos Removal Contractors Association (ARCA), represents professional contractors and businesses working within the asbestos removal sector. Providing a full package of training, guidance and support, ARCA has taken responsibility for furthering reliability, safe working practices and professionalism for its respected members.

UKATA - The non-profit body, UKATA (the UK Asbestos Training Agency), dedicates itself to improving standards by providing the best quality courses and training for anyone working with asbestos. They also offer instant validation of individual contractor's and company qualifications via their online, searchable database.

Asbestos Awareness Courses

Asbestos Awareness Harlow (CM20)

Programs and courses for asbestos awareness are offered right across the UK and provide workers with ways to avoid coming into contact with asbestos. It has to be stressed, an asbestos awareness course doesn't enable anyone to work with, remove, or be involved in disposing of licensed asbestos material in any way. But, it really is vital that personnel and supervisors should be aware of, and be fully able to recognise asbestos-containing materials in the workplace, and know how to safeguard themselves and other people, if they come across them.

Courses on asbestos awareness deal with the following facts:

  • Areas in buildings where you are more likely to be forced to contend with asbestos products
  • What you should do in case of asbestos being disturbed or dust being discharged into the workplace
  • Avoiding the chance of exposure to asbestos
  • Asbestos exposure and its health risks

Courses in asbestos awareness are also available online and provide a great way to obtain speedy asbestos certification in Harlow.

Artex Removal Harlow

It was fairly common back in the 1970s and 1980s, for contractors and do-it-yourself fanatics, to apply coatings of Artex to the walls and ceilings of homes in Harlow. The pliable, textured finish of this product was useful for masking flaws, cracks and imperfections in these surfaces. On ceilings, Artex largely replaced the earlier trend of polystyrene tiles which had been identified as a fire hazard.

Artex Removal Harlow Essex

The ironic point about this is that, as Artex contains asbestos, one hazardous material was purely being replaced with another. This was of course not known at that time, and the real dangers of asbestos wasn't fully understood. There are still lots of properties in Harlow which have coatings of Artex, and so long as this material isn't disturbed in any way, it is mostly harmless.

If you have a home in Harlow that's got Artex on the ceilings or walls you mustn't attempt to remove it by yourself, although the removal of textured coatings is classified as a non-licenced project. The safest way to get your Artex removed is to call on a local Harlow asbestos removal company, who'll carry out the correct processes for safely testing and removing any asbestos containing Artex Artex from your property. Types of Asbestos

Types of Asbestos Mineral

Popular in both the construction and manufacturing industries from the latter part of the nineteenth century until it was banned in the United Kingdom in 1999, asbestos is a naturally occurring fibrous material which is found on every continent of the world. Belonging to the serpentine and amphibole families, there are six different forms of asbestos in all - chrysotile, amosite, crocidolite, anthophyllite, actinolite and tremolite.

The three most widely found of these were; chrysotile, crocidolite and amosite, and it's these main types that we'll be covering in this short article.

Chrysotile (White Asbestos) - Chrysotile asbestos, also known as white asbestos, was the most widely used of all these materials. In Harlow homes, it is still often found in floors, ceilings, walls, roofs and insulation. It can also be found in various manufactured products like brake linings, gaskets, boiler seals and duct & pipe insulation. Chrysotile is part of the Serpentine family of minerals.

Crocidolite (Blue Asbestos) - Considered to be the most dangerous of all the asbestos minerals is crocidolite (or blue asbestos). It was frequently used for insulating steam engines, and also for plastics, pipe lagging, cement products and spray-on coatings.

Amosite (Grunerite or Brown Asbestos) - Also known as brown asbestos, amosite asbestos or grunerite is frequently found in vinyl tiles, fire protection, insulating board, cement sheets, pipe insulation and roofing materials. The second most dangerous form of asbestos is part of the Amphibole family.

Asbestos Sampling/Testing Harlow

Asbestos Sampling

The analysis of suspect materials to determine whether or not they contain any asbestos is a process referred to as asbestos testing/sampling. A sample needs to be taken of any suspect materials you may have in your home or business in Harlow, which can then be dispatched to a specialist for evaluation. Common asbestos containing materials (ACMs) include sprayed coatings, insulation board, textured coatings (such as Artex), cement sheets, pipe lagging, radiator covers and caulking. Any Harlow building that's undergoing major renovations, and was built before the year 2000 should be sampled for asbestos containing materials before any work begins.

All assessments of asbestos containing materials (ACMs) have to be done by a UKAS approved laboratory (ISO 17025), in line with the Control of Asbestos Regulations 2012. Although you might discover asbestos testing kits advertised on the web, it is neither advisable nor reliable to use these for determining whether you've got ACMs within your property. Keep to the experts and use a professional asbestos testing laboratory, for reliable and safe testing and sampling.

Asbestos Encapsulation Harlow

Asbestos encapsulation is a crucial technique used to manage asbestos-containing materials (ACMs) without removing them. Applying a coating to the ACMs with a sealant in this process prevents the release of asbestos fibres. When the material is encapsulated, the risk of exposure is greatly reduced, which makes the environment safer for occupants.

Asbestos encapsulation's primary advantage is its cost-effectiveness in contrast to full removal. Encapsulation is less disruptive, allowing buildings to remain operational during the process. Additionally, it offers a robust solution that can last for many years, guaranteeing prolonged protection against exposure to asbestos.

However, skilled professionals must meticulously plan and execute asbestos encapsulation. To check the condition of the encapsulated material and make sure the sealant remains intact, regular inspections are required. Immediate repair is crucial to ensure safety and compliance with health regulations should any damage occur. (Asbestos Encapsulation Harlow)
